IdentifiantMot de passe
Loading...
Mot de passe oubli� 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les r�ponses en temps r�el, voter pour les messages, poser vos propres questions et recevoir la newsletter

JavaScript Discussion :

lecture d'un fichier txt sur le pc � partir du site internet automatique.


Sujet :

JavaScript

Vue hybride

Message pr�c�dent Message pr�c�dent   Message suivant Message suivant
  1. #1
    Membre du Club
    Homme Profil pro
    Analyse syst�me
    Inscrit en
    F�vrier 2023
    Messages
    10
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 44
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activit� : Analyse syst�me

    Informations forums :
    Inscription : F�vrier 2023
    Messages : 10
    Par d�faut lecture d'un fichier txt sur le pc � partir du site internet automatique.
    Bonjour,
    Je suis � la recherche d'une fonction qui permet de lire un fichier txt de la fa�on la plus automatique possible.
    J'ai un fichier sur un pc qui est modifi� de fa�on automatique, et constamment.
    Je souhaite r�cup�rer les informations du fichier sans avoir utiliser un bouton parcourir.

    Est il possible de lire le fichier � partir du site internet?

    Sachant que je ne parle pas d'un pc client, mais vraiment des PC identifi�.
    l'objectif n'est pas de lire un fichier de quelqu'un qui n'est pas au courant, mais bien de lire un fichier sur un pc que l'on peut faire quelque config si besoin.

    Javascript me semblait la meilleur id�e, mais php ou ajax ne me d�range pas.
    L'objectif c'est de r�duire au maximum les manipulations a faire pour l'utilisateur, sachant qu'il pourra avoir besoin de le faire 20 � 30 fois par jour, et de la plus rapide possible pour ne pas faire attendre les gens.

    Merci d'avance
    Cl�ment

  2. #2
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    Le fichier texte est sur le poste du client ? => pas bon ...

    Essaye plut�t de passer par le local storage ?
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  3. #3
    Membre du Club
    Homme Profil pro
    Analyse syst�me
    Inscrit en
    F�vrier 2023
    Messages
    10
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 44
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activit� : Analyse syst�me

    Informations forums :
    Inscription : F�vrier 2023
    Messages : 10
    Par d�faut
    local storage ?
    J'ai un doute sur le fonctionnement.
    Ce n'est pas envoy� les infos du site web vers le PC ce genre de chose?

  4. #4
    Membre Expert
    Avatar de Doksuri
    Profil pro
    D�veloppeur Web
    Inscrit en
    Juin 2006
    Messages
    2 495
    D�tails du profil
    Informations personnelles :
    �ge : 55
    Localisation : France

    Informations professionnelles :
    Activit� : D�veloppeur Web

    Informations forums :
    Inscription : Juin 2006
    Messages : 2 495
    Par d�faut
    par securite, un site n'a pas acces aux fichiers de la machine cliente sans inter-action de l'utilisateur (avec l'input file par exemple) <input type="file">.

    - action utilisateur de cliquer sur l'input
    - action d'aller chercher le dit fichier

    => total de 2 actions a chaque fois

    comme l'a suggere SpaceFrog, tu peux passer par le localStorage. il s'agit un espace de stockage (sur la machine cliente) mis a dispo par le navigateur.
    => de base, rien du localStorage n'est envoye au sites. de plus, le localStorage est "compartimente" en fonction du nom de domaine : toto.com n'aura pas acces au localStorage qu'utilise tata.com

    tu peux ainsi imaginer le scenario suivant :

    1ere fois que l'utilisateur arrive sur le site, tu lui propose de charger le fichier <input type="file"> (donc 2 actions)
    puis, tu sauvegarde le contenu du fichier dans le localStorage

    les autres visites : tu verifies si la donnee est presente dans le localStorage. si elle est la, tu l'utilise.. (donc 0 actions)
    La forme des pyramides prouve que l'Homme a toujours tendance a en faire de moins en moins.

    Venez discuter sur le Chat de D�veloppez !

  5. #5
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    D�savantage, le localstorage peut �tre effac� lors de l'effacement du cache navigateur
    mais du coup l'utilisateur devra le recharg� apr�s test d'existence
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  6. #6
    Membre du Club
    Homme Profil pro
    Analyse syst�me
    Inscrit en
    F�vrier 2023
    Messages
    10
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 44
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activit� : Analyse syst�me

    Informations forums :
    Inscription : F�vrier 2023
    Messages : 10
    Par d�faut
    La personne doit recharger forc�ment le fichier a chaque utilisation, c'est un appareil branch� au pc, qui fait des modifications sur un fichier en fonction de son utilisation, qui doit �tre envoy� au site pour subir un traitement, ce qui lui donne la marche a suivre pour la suite.
    Mais utiliser un bouton parcourir d'un input, implique de former les personnes qui doivent l'utiliser, pour qu'ils sachent ou r�cup�rer le fichier txt.
    Et certaine personne sont malheureusement pas tr�s dou� pour les taches simple.



    Donc je dois limiter a une action qui consiste a appuyer sur le bouton.

  7. #7
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    La civilisation du click ...

    Pas vraiment possible comme ergonomie, il va falloir que l'utilisateur sache o� r�cup�rer le fichier, donc il devra savoir naviguer sur l'arborescence locale ...
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  8. #8
    Mod�rateur

    Avatar de NoSmoking
    Homme Profil pro
    Inscrit en
    Janvier 2011
    Messages
    17 211
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Is�re (Rh�ne Alpes)

    Informations forums :
    Inscription : Janvier 2011
    Messages : 17 211
    Par d�faut
    Bonjour et bienvenue sur DVP
    Citation Envoy� par clemips
    J'ai un fichier sur un pc qui est modifi� de fa�on automatique, et constamment.
    Je souhaite r�cup�rer les informations du fichier sans avoir utiliser un bouton parcourir.

    Est il possible de lire le fichier � partir du site internet?

    Sachant que je ne parle pas d'un pc client, mais vraiment des PC identifi�.
    Perso je ne suis pas s�r d'avoir bien saisi ce que tu as essay� de nous dire donc j'y vais de ce que j'ai compris.

    Un utilisateur ouvre, sur son � PC client �(1) une page � l'URL connue, dans laquelle il y a un bouton qui une fois cliqu� va lire sur le � PC serveur �(2) un fichier et affiche (ou pas) les donn�es retourn�es.

    (1) � PC client � PC du poste de travail
    (2) � PC serveur � PC en r�seau ou serveur d�di�

    Si c'est cela, mais j'en doute, le fichier peut �tre charg� � l'ouverture de la page !

  9. #9
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    �a reste bas� sur l'auto-compl�tion ... qui reste effa�able ...
    Une autre possibilit� serait de g�rer le contenu de texte en base de donn�es avec une r�f�rence � l'utilisateur ...
    Il y aurait juste une premi�re op�ration de mise en base � r�aliser, un copier coller du texte dans un form � le premi�re connexion, puis une mise � jour r�guli�re dans la table ...
    Le user aurai donc juste besoin de se logguer avec des identifiants (� la port�e d'un enfant de 7 ans, pour peu qu'il se souvienne des ses identifiants) pour que l'appli r�cup�re les derni�res donn�es � jour.
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  10. #10
    Membre du Club
    Homme Profil pro
    Analyse syst�me
    Inscrit en
    F�vrier 2023
    Messages
    10
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 44
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activit� : Analyse syst�me

    Informations forums :
    Inscription : F�vrier 2023
    Messages : 10
    Par d�faut
    Citation Envoy� par NoSmoking Voir le message
    !
    un appareil branch� sur le PC 1 dans un bureau, un site internet chez OVH mutualis�

    Un utilisateur devant le PC1 dans le bureau avec un fichier txt qui est toujours dans le dossier C:\fichier\ le nom va �tre 2301103.txt par exemple, ann�e/mois/compteur+1 contenant les informations provenant de l'appareil connect� au PC
    La personne va sur le site internet, et l'objectif, c'est qu'il arrive sur le site internet sur ovh r�cup�re le fichier 2301103.txt sur le PC1 du bureau en 1 seul clique, sans qu'il ait besoin de cliquer sur un "parcourir" pour chercher le fichier dans le dossier.

    Sur le principe, seul 4 pc dans des bureaux vont avoir cette manip.

  11. #11
    R�dacteur/Mod�rateur

    Avatar de SpaceFrog
    Homme Profil pro
    D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Inscrit en
    Mars 2002
    Messages
    39 659
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 75
    Localisation : Royaume-Uni

    Informations professionnelles :
    Activit� : D�veloppeur Web Php Mysql Html Javascript CSS Apache - Int�grateur - Bidouilleur SharePoint
    Secteur : Industrie

    Informations forums :
    Inscription : Mars 2002
    Messages : 39 659
    Billets dans le blog
    1
    Par d�faut
    La r�ponse reste toujours: pour des raisons de s�curit�, un site n'a pas acc�s � l'arborescence locale.

    Si tu as moyen de g�n�rer le texte du path tu peux toujours proposer � l'utilisateur de faire un copier coller de ce texte dans l'input file ...
    si tant est que le path du r�pertoire soit fixe et que tu connaisses le nom du fichier...
    �a limiterait l'intervention de l'utilisateur � une op�ration de copier coller, voire m�me juste un coller car tu pourrais automatiser la mise en clipboard...
    Ma page Developpez - Mon Blog Developpez
    Pr�sident du CCMPTP (Comit� Contre le Mot "Probl�me" dans les Titres de Posts)
    Deux r�gles du succ�s: 1) Ne communiquez jamais � quelqu'un tout votre savoir...
    Votre post est r�solu ? Alors n'oubliez pas le Tag

    Venez sur le Chat de D�veloppez !

  12. #12
    Membre du Club
    Homme Profil pro
    Analyse syst�me
    Inscrit en
    F�vrier 2023
    Messages
    10
    D�tails du profil
    Informations personnelles :
    Sexe : Homme
    �ge : 44
    Localisation : France, Seine Maritime (Haute Normandie)

    Informations professionnelles :
    Activit� : Analyse syst�me

    Informations forums :
    Inscription : F�vrier 2023
    Messages : 10
    Par d�faut
    Citation Envoy� par SpaceFrog Voir le message
    La r�ponse reste toujours: pour des raison de s�curit�, un site n'a pas acc�s � l'arborescence locale....
    oui, cela reste logique, sur le principe j'avais espoir qu'une solution existe, comme on dit l'espoir fait vivre :p
    Je vais r�fl�chir a une autre solution avec un serveur.

  13. #13
    Membre Expert
    Avatar de Doksuri
    Profil pro
    D�veloppeur Web
    Inscrit en
    Juin 2006
    Messages
    2 495
    D�tails du profil
    Informations personnelles :
    �ge : 55
    Localisation : France

    Informations professionnelles :
    Activit� : D�veloppeur Web

    Informations forums :
    Inscription : Juin 2006
    Messages : 2 495
    Par d�faut
    a partir du moment ou il faut recuperer un fichier sur le client, il n'y a pas 36 solutions ... il faut une intervention de l'utilisateur...
    La forme des pyramides prouve que l'Homme a toujours tendance a en faire de moins en moins.

    Venez discuter sur le Chat de D�veloppez !

Discussions similaires

  1. R�ponses: 4
    Dernier message: 13/11/2006, 22h30
  2. Lecture et ecriture fichier txt
    Par jeanmy dans le forum Delphi
    R�ponses: 12
    Dernier message: 07/08/2006, 17h23
  3. Import fichier.txt sur FTP vers MySql
    Par thiper dans le forum SQL Proc�dural
    R�ponses: 7
    Dernier message: 19/06/2006, 10h54
  4. R�ponses: 6
    Dernier message: 23/02/2006, 12h09
  5. [debutant] lecture d'un fichier txt de 10mo
    Par karamazov994 dans le forum Entr�e/Sortie
    R�ponses: 11
    Dernier message: 19/04/2005, 15h55

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o